Output 70585c76a3ed674807921e7ac8f402718254ce95f676736d5e00e93050700185:15

value
1050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05b6aa64745c88c494ee41d5f7c5bfbf29c4a64f OP_EQUAL
address
32DE8L9e5k5Q6Swp31QucReVTGgGHEySJs
transaction
70585c76a3ed674807921e7ac8f402718254ce95f676736d5e00e93050700185
spent
true